TL;DR: Message bits are embedded into different bits of the pixel grey level values, resulting in increased robustness, which would be increased against those attacks which try to reveal the hidden message and also some unintentional attacks like noise addition as well.
Abstract: As the development of internet takes place, variety of digital data ( text, video, images and audio) transmits to worldwide society Problem may arise that the confidential data can be stolen or hacked in many ways To protect the contents from interceptors' attention, the image hiding technology thus emerged Steganography is the art and science of hiding information by embedding secret messages within other, seemingly harmless media Steganography essentially does is exploit human perception, human senses are not trained to look for files that have information hidden inside of them, although there are programs available that can do what is called Steganolysis In this paper we present spatial technique which is also known as Substitution method In this method message bits are embedded into different bits of the pixel grey level values, resulting in increased robustness The robustness would be increased against those attacks which try to reveal the hidden message and also some unintentional attacks like noise addition as well

01 Dec 2018TL;DR: Properties of proportional integral derivative controller are tuned with the help of particle swarm optimization algorithm (PSO) and parallel PSO (PPSO), improving the efficiency, running time and robustness of the system.
Abstract: In this paper, proportional integral derivative (PID) controller is tuned with the help of particle swarm optimization algorithm (PSO) and parallel PSO (PPSO). To evaluate the system complexity and process speed, the testing on Rosenbrock, Rastrigrin and Griewank functions is also performed. The aim behind implementation of PPSO is improving the efficiency, running time and robustness of the system. Nyquist plot, Bode plot, Root locus and Nicholas chart are drawn for evaluating the system parameters such as peak amplitude, bandwidth, relative stability; gain margin, phase margin, gain value, stability and robustness of the system along with the running time.

01 Oct 2015TL;DR: In this paper, a dual-band BPF with parallel coupling feed and ring resonators is designed and simulated, which results in good coupling between input and output and good isolation between frequency bands by generating deep zero between passband.
Abstract: A Dual-band BPF with parallel-coupling feed and ring resonators is designed and simulated. Parallel coupling feed, results in good coupling between input and output and good isolation between frequency bands by generating deep zero between passband. Ring resonator make filter as dual-band by shifting higher order resonating modes to desired frequency range. Filter response results in two frequency bands 4.808–5.216 GHz and 8.348–9.043 GHz covered in C and X band respectively. Some applications of these bands are mobile communication, Radio astronomy, space research and aeronautical radio navigation. Compact size (131 mm2), Small group delay (<0.43 nanosecond), large attenuation in stop band (larger than 20db till 16GHz), higher 3dB FBW (21.47% and 19.87%), small insertion loss, large return loss in passband are some advantageous factors of proposed filter design. Simulation is done using CST microwave studio 2013.
